Article 1 Teaching geometry and measurement through literature Sara Delano Moore , William Bintz . Mathematics Teaching in the Middle School . Reston : Oct 2002 . Vol .8 , Iss . 2 pg . 78 On the surface , it would seem that this article deals with the subject of teaching mathematics in Middle Grade classrooms . However , closer inspection of the article reveals that it present a unique spin on the common method of teaching mathematics . That is , it deals with the subject of combining mathematics with literature within the same classroom lesson . This concept is demonstrating by

detailing that a short piece of fiction dealing with a tailor is utilized to teach geometric principles . The article breaks down the means and methods that a teacher may extract geometric principles from the piece of fiction and use them as illustrative examples to expand the student 's knowledge of geometry through their readings . As such , an effective method of learning geometry while studying literature simultaneously is presented in an articulate and concise manner
Principles and Standards for School Mathematics : What`s in it for you
Jeane Joyner , Barbara Reys . Teaching Children Mathematics . Reston : Sep 2000 . Vol .7 , Iss . 1 pg . 26
This article seeks to shed light on the newly released Principles and Standards for School Mathematics , a guidebook designed to aid teachers in their ability to evaluate the success or setbacks involved with teaching mathematics to students . The article acknowledges that the guidebook is designed to stimulate education ' through dialogue and goes on to provide a chapter by chapter breakdown of the contents of the guidebook . The article further notes that the guidebook provides an insight into the proper curriculum that should be instituted as well as how it should be taught .
